Q: Is 15,344,410 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 15,344,410 is not a prime number.

Why is 15,344,410 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 15344410 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 10 293 586 1,465 2,930 5,237 10,474 26,185 52,370 1,534,441 3,068,882 7,672,205 and 15,344,410, with no remainder.

Since 15,344,410 cannot be divided by just 1 and 15,344,410, it is not a prime number.
